PC: update, Wednesday, 28 January 1998

An episode in which Scotty gets in even more trouble...

Lucy is on the phone at Rex's, talking to Albert the accountant, trying
to get pictures of Rex (for a scrapbook she says she wants to do for a
surprise for the engagement party).  She reminds him they're registered
at Cristophe's and Tiffany's (she says to herself that she may as well
get the loot).

At the hospital, Scott and Eve are looking for Gail.  Grace tells them
that she called saying that she couldn't come in to work.  Scott and Eve
then tell Kevin that Gail called Scott — the FBI has taken Serena into
protective custody because there is a death threat against Serena.
Scott is upset that he can't protect Serena.  Gail didn't have time to
tell Scott any of the details.  Scott has called the FBI, but he
couldn't get any information.  Lee comes up to them.  He has the address
where she is being taken.  Scott takes off to find Serena.

Mary is at the hospital with Lark.  Mary slipped and hit her head while
cleaning the kitchen at the boys' house [what, they can't clean their
own kitchen?].  She slipped because the rug by the sink was missing.
Lark looks slightly guilty about this.  Lark wants to know where Frank
is.  She goes to try and find him in the hospital.

Chris, Ellen and Matt discuss that Keith Simmons's spinal cord has been
severed.  Ellen has to tell him.  Matt offers to go with her.  Chris
wants to know how they will break the news.  They will be up-front and
truthful.  The doctor that told Matt about his injury was cold and
uncaring.  At first, he didn't believe the doctor, then scared, then
angry.  He had lots of rage and nothing to do with it.

Grace meets nurse Kelly in the hallway.  Kelly's been away for awhile,
and wants to gossip about Joe and Karen being caught by Burgess and on
the roof.  Mary overhears everything.  Grace tries to cut the gossip off
by saying that they're good doctors.

Lucy is looking for Rex (wearing a great slinky, black dress).  Greg
tells Lucy Rex went out.

Conklin is driving Gail and Serena to someplace safe.  Serena wants to
know if Scott will be there — she is told he won't be.  Conklin calls
Boyton.  They will be there in 15 minutes.  Boyton has a gun.

Rex is at Boyton's door.  Boyton wants to liquidate Serena.  He doesn't
care if he loses his chance at the fortune — he can't spend it in
prison.  He's worried he'll be identified by Serena and a police
artist.  Rex tries to persuade him that nothing will happen — she's only
a kid.  Boyton threatens to plea bargain and tell all if he's caught.
Rex says he realizes now what needs to be done.

Karen sutures Mary's head.  They discuss when Mary fixed a scraped elbow
of Karen's when Karen was a kid.  Mary is not looking very pleased with
Karen.  Joe come in.  Mary says she should sue him and Frank.  She's not
very pleasant to Joe, either.  Karen leaves.  Joe puts a bandage on the
boo-boo.  Mary is not happy about the hospital buzzing about him and
Karen. She blames Karen for being a bad influence.  She thinks that
Karen is ruining his chances — chances that Frank worked hard for.  Joe
leaves and Mary calls Karen a witch.

Ellen and Matt visit Keith.  They tell him his spinal cord is severed
and can't be reattached.  They tell him he'll be paralyzed.  He doesn't
want to end up in a chair, a cripple, like Matt.  Matt tries to tell him
that it's OK to be angry and to use his anger to attack physical
therapy.  They leave him alone in his hospital room.

Gail and Serena arrive in the car at the safe house.  Boyton (holding
the gun) tells Rex it's time to kiss his witness goodbye.  Rex jumps him
and the gun goes off.  They overhear the gunshot in the car.  Conklin
calls it in to headquarters.

Eve remarks that Joe seems a little upset.  He tells her that his mother
knows everything about his and Karen's escapades.  Lark comes up and
wants to know where Mary is.  Joe tells her she went home long ago, and
he wants to know where Lark's been.  She tells him she was looking for
Frank.  He asks her about the sink rug, and Lark says that she took it
for her room.  Joe says she should have asked permission — it was there
for a reason.  Lark gets defensive.  Eve steps in and says she'll put it
back.  Lark sucks up to Eve, but of course Eve catches her at it.  Lark
admires Eve for catching on to the sucking up.

Matt and Ellen discuss Keith.  Ellen wonders if the pity exhibited by
Keith (and others) still gets to him.  Matt says it doesn't really get
any easier with time.

Lucy is on the phone to Clem, another of Rex's acquaintances, trying to
get more pictures.  Rex returns home, so obviously he wasn't the one who
got shot.  She wants to know where he was — he says he was on a personal
matter.

Scott shows up at the safe house.  He goes in and sees Boyton on the
floor with a chest wound, and checks on him.  The FBI show up.  Scott
runs for a back door — the FBI tell him to freeze and put his hands up.
Scott does so.
